I was a huge fan of the 1986 Mets; I watched every one of their games and loved every second. They had a saying on road trips that they were going to to kick the other teams butt, drink their beer, and take their women (obviously a sanitized version there). They were absolutely arrogant, showboating jerks - and I loved every second of that season. (Especially Game 6)

I also absolutely hated the 80s Miami Hurricanes because they were a bunch of arrogant showboating jerks - and why would anyone root for a team like that?

Not only am I 100% confident I could easily support a coach like Hurley at Syracuse...I'm 100% confident most of the folks claiming they would never support a guy like Hurley would change their tune quickly if we actually had a coach like that. We're rubbing into one of the less desirable but undeniable aspects of human nature here - in group vs out group bias.
